Skip to content

Commit 750ac8a

Browse files
committed
Remove Array impl for VariantArray and ShreddedVariantFieldArray`
1 parent e4d9942 commit 750ac8a

File tree

8 files changed

+660
-320
lines changed

8 files changed

+660
-320
lines changed

parquet-variant-compute/benches/variant_kernels.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-84,7 +84,7 @@ fn benchmark_batch_json_string_to_variant(c: &mut Criterion) {
8484

8585
pub fn variant_get_bench(c: &mut Criterion) {
8686
let variant_array = create_primitive_variant_array(8192);
87-
let input: ArrayRef = Arc::new(variant_array);
87+
let input = ArrayRef::from(variant_array);
8888

8989
let options = GetOptions {
9090
path: vec![].into(),

parquet-variant-compute/src/lib.rs

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-45,7 +45,7 @@ mod variant_array_builder;
4545
pub mod variant_get;
4646
mod variant_to_arrow;
4747

48-
pub use variant_array::{ShreddingState, VariantArray};
48+
pub use variant_array::{ShreddingState, VariantArray, VariantType};
4949
pub use variant_array_builder::{VariantArrayBuilder, VariantValueArrayBuilder};
5050

5151
pub use cast_to_variant::{cast_to_variant, cast_to_variant_with_options};

0 commit comments

Comments
 (0)